Apple Martini

Apple Martini is a sweet, refreshing drink made with Vodka and apple juice.

Ingredients:

  • 2 ounces of Vodka
  • 1-ounce apple juice (green apple juice)
  • ½ tablespoon of lime juice
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Pour Vodka, apple juice in a cocktail shaker filled with ice.
  • 2) Add lime juice and stir well.
  • 3) Strain into a glass and garnish with apple slices.
  • 4) Serve chilled.

Love Potion Vodka Cocktail

Love potion vodka cocktail is a delicious valentine's day vodka cocktail made with Vodka, peach liqueur, and grapefruit juice.

Ingredients:

  • 2 ounces of Vodka
  • ½ ounce of peach liqueur
  • 6 ounces of grapefruit juice.

How to Make:

  • 1) Rim the glasses with sugar, if desired.
  • 2) Add Vodka, peach liqueur and grapefruit juice to a cocktail shaker filled with ice.
  • 3) Shake well for a few minutes and serve chilled.

Island Breeze Cocktail

An island breeze cocktail is a fruity vodka drink made with pineapple and cranberry juice.

Ingredients:

  • 2 ounces of Vodka
  • 6 ounces of pineapple juice
  • 1-2 ounces of cranberry juice
  • Sparkling Water
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Add Vodka, pineapple juice and cranberry juice to a pitcher filled with ice.
  • 2) Add a little amount of sparkling water, if necessary.
  • 3) Pour into a martini and garnish with pineapple slices of cranberry, as you fancy.
  • 4) Serve cold.

Bloody Mary

The bloody mary is a perfect breakfast drink made with vodka and tomato juice to give a fantastic taste.

Ingredients:

  • 2 ounces of Vodka
  • 4 ounces of tomato juice
  • 1 tablespoon of lime juice
  • Hot pepper sauce
  • A pinch of salt and black pepper
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Combine vodka, tomato juice, and hot pepper sauce in a container.
  • 2) Add lime juice and a pinch of salt and black pepper to the mixture.
  • 3) Stir well and pour over ice.
  • 4) Garnish with lemon wedges and serve cold.

Classic Whiskey Smash

Classic whiskey smash is one of the most loved whiskey cocktails, which gives a refreshing taste and is made with lime juice and mint leaves.

Ingredients:

  • Lemon wedges
  • 5-7 mint leaves
  • 1 ounce of simple syrup or a tablespoon of simple sugar
  • 3 ounces of bourbon or whiskey
  • Crushed Ice

How to Make:

  • 1) Add mint leaves, lemon wedges, and sugar in a cocktail shaker and mix well until sugar is dissolved, and lemon juice is extracted.
  • 2) Add whiskey to the cocktail shaker and shake well for about 25 seconds.
  • 3) Pour the drink into a glass. Garnish with a mint leaves.
  • 4) Add crushed ice and serve chilled.

Monkey Jam Sour

This sweet and simple cocktail is perfectly balanced with flavours of lemon and orange bitters.

Ingredients:

  • 3 ounces of Monkey Shoulder Scotch
  • 2 tablespoons of lime juice
  • ½ ounce of simple syrup
  • 2 spoons of jam
  • Sparkling Water
  • Few drops of orange bitters (optional)

How to Make:

  • 1) Add monkey shoulder scotch, sugar syrup, jam and lime juice to a cocktail shaker.
  • 2) Add orange bitters and ice to the above mixture.
  • 3) Shake well and strain into a glass filled with ice.
  • 4) Pour a little amount of sparkling (soda) water.

Easy Whiskey Ginger Cocktail

Whiskey ginger cocktail is one of the best and easiest whiskey that can be prepared at home.

Ingredients:

  • 2 ounces of whiskey
  • Ginger Ale to taste
  • 2 tablespoons of lime juice
  • Ice cubes

How to Make: Ginger Ale is soda water or carbonated water with ginger flavouring. It's like ginger beer with more carbonation and a lighter colour.

  • 1) Fill a glass with ice cubes and pour whiskey into the glass.
  • 2) Add ginger ale to the glass.
  • 3) Add lime juice to the mixture and garnish with lime wedges.
  • 4) Serve cold.

Shaken Whiskey Sour Cocktail

Whiskey sour cocktail is one of the best go-to drinks you can have made with whiskey, lemon juice, and an egg white.

Ingredients:

  • 3 ounces of bourbon whiskey
  • 1 tablespoon of lime juice
  • 2 ounces of orange juice
  • One ounce of sugar syrup
  • 1 egg white
  • 2-3 drops of orange bitters (optional)

How to Make:

  • 1) Add whiskey, lime juice and sugar syrup to a cocktail shaker.
  • 2) Add egg white and shake for about a minute.
  • 3) Add ice to the shaker and stir for about 30 seconds.
  • 4) Drop the bitters on the top. Strain into glasses and use orange slices for garnishing.
  • 5) Serve immediately.

Strawberry Gin Smash

Strawberry gin smash is a quick, tasty and easy to make a drink. Strawberries combine with gin to give amazing flavours.

Ingredients:

  • 5 strawberries
  • One ounce of sugar syrup
  • 6 ounces of gin
  • ½ ounce of lemon juice
  • Club soda
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Add slices of strawberries, lime juice, and sugar to a container and muddle properly until the sugar is dissolved.
  • 2) Add ice and gin to the container and mix well.
  • 3) Pour into glasses and fill the glasses with soda water to the top.
  • 4) Add garnish, Serve and enjoy!

Classic Gin Fizz Cocktail

A gin fizz is a classic mixed drink, which is a relatively light cocktail. It is sweet and tangy and absolutely loved.

Ingredients:

  • 4 ounces of gin
  • 2 table of lime juice
  • ½ ounce maple syrup
  • 1 egg white
  • Carbonated Water
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Add gin, lime juice, maple syrup, and egg white to a cocktail shaker.
  • 2) Stir vigorously for about 30 seconds till egg white is mixed thoroughly. Add ice and shake well.
  • 3) Strain the drink into glasses and top it with carbonated (soda) water.
  • 4) Egg white creates a white foam on the top.
  • 5) Garnish with lemons, if desired. Serve cold.

Cucumber Gin Cocktail

Cucumber gin cocktail is no exception; it is enjoyed with lime juice and mint leaves. Cucumber slices add a crunch to the drink.

Ingredients:

  • 6 ounces of gin
  • 4-6 slices of cucumber
  • Sliced lime
  • Sparkling Water
  • 6 mint leaves
  • Sugar or maple syrup (optional)
  • Ice cubes

How to Make:

  • 1) Add mint leaves, gin, lime juice to the shaker and mix well.
  • 2) Add cucumber slices to the shaker and muddle until the cucumber offers no resistance.
  • 3) Take a martini glass filled with ice and pour the mixture into the glass. Shake well for about 20 seconds.
  • 4) Top it with sparkling water, stir well and garnish as you desire.
  • 5) Serve and enjoy!

Gin Basil Smash

Basil Smash is a drink best suitable for hot summer days and is refreshing. Follow given simple steps to enjoy your recipe of gin basil smash.

Ingredients:

  • 3 ounces of gin
  • 1 ounce of lemon juice
  • 1 cup of sugar
  • ½ ounce of simple syrup or sugar
  • Basil leaves
  • Water and Crushed Ice

How to Make:

  • 1) Heat sugar and water into a pan over medium heat; do not boil. Stir till the sugar is dissolved and allow it to cool. Cover and refrigerate.
  • 2) Make sugar rim on the glass, if required.
  • 3) Add basil leaves, lime juice, and simple syrup to a container and muddle.
  • 4) Add gin to the mixture and strain into cocktail glasses.
  • 5) Add crushed ice and garnish with basil leaves. Serve cold.

Types of Cocktail Glasses for Your Home

Cocktail glasses are beautifully designed to give your bar an impressive look. Stocking a home bar with appropriate bar glasses and barware sounds exciting! There is a wide range of barware available in various sizes, shapes, and colours. The unique, classic and tall cocktail glasses are a must to give you a better experience. With all these varieties and styles, you have probably been confused by the types of cocktail glasses. It is a little challenging to choose among various kinds of glasses, so here are the most versatile cocktail glass types for partying at home.

Beer Glass

Beer can be served in a variety of bar glasses depending on the type of beer. Beer mugs and glasses are must for any home bar or professional, which include standard pint glasses, pilsner glass, or steins.

Highball Glass and Collins Glass

High ball glasses are narrow and tall glasses, which are used for serving mixed drinks. Collins glasses are very much similar to high ball glasses, and they are just taller and narrower. Both the glasses are used to serve cocktails and can be used interchangeably so that you can choose anyone for your home. These are cylindrical and can contain about 10-15 ounces.

Coupe Glass

Coupe glasses are a little smaller about six ounces. These are used to serve chilled cocktails without ice. The glasses have a thin stem, so you don't heat the cocktail with your hand as you sip it.

Red Wine Glass And White Wine Glass

Since red wine has more consistency and bold flavours, it is usually served in glasses with the large round bowl that increases the rate of oxidation.

Due to light flavours, white wine is served in glasses having less surface area, which results in less oxidation.

Red wine glasses are taller than white wine glasses and are used mainly to serve cocktails, including sangria and spritzers.

Martini Glass

Martini glasses are cocktail glasses that have sizeable conical bowl supported with a large stem to control the temperature of alcohol because it doesn't contain ice in it. The volume of martini glasses is about 8-10 ounces. These are used to serve martini, obviously, and can also be used to serve margaritas.

Nick And Nora Glass

These are similar to white wine glasses. The glass features bell-shaped bowl resting on a long stem. Named after Nick and Nora Charles, the glasses are best suited for drinks that are stirred or shaken. They can be used to serve various cocktails and works as a substitute for Martini glasses.

Shot Glass

Shot glasses are small and narrow and are used for quick consumption of beverages. It's up to personal taste if you wish to have traditional shot glasses. If you choose to buy shot glasses, go for "ounce and a half" shot glass instead of an ounce shot glass, so that you don't spill.

Cocktail Syrups & Their Benefits

Many cocktails are best enjoyed sweet, but sugar isn't always the best way to achieve that taste. Granulated sugar doesn't dissolve well in cold drinks or alcohol. This is where having the right cocktail syrups at your maker's fingertips can be a great way to get that sweet taste in your cocktails.
